Christmas Wedding Cake with Gingerbread
A stunning four-tier holiday Christmas wedding cake with gingerbread decorations and snow-like details.
Prep Time: 2 hours
Cook Time: 88 minutes (22 minutes per layer)
Total Time: 4 hours
Servings: 100-120 slices

Ingredients
For the Cake Layers:
2 cups all-purpose flour (260g)
1 cup whole wheat flour (130g)
3/4 teaspoon salt
3 teaspoons baking powder
2 teaspoons c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on cloves
1 1/2 teaspoons ginger
1/4 teaspoon nutmeg
230g butter, softened
160g brown sugar
210g granulated sugar
4 large eggs, room temperature
2 teaspoons vanilla
1 cup molasses
1 cup buttermilk
For the Frosting:
283g butter, softened
225g cream cheese
225g mascarpone
750g powdered sugar, sifted
2 1/2 tablespoons milk
1 tablespoon vanilla extract
Pinch of salt

For Decoration:
Gingerbread houses
Gingerbread men
Sugar snowflakes
Fondant stars
Cranberry jam for filling
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and line four cake pans with parchment paper.
- Make the Cake Batter:
- In a large bowl, whisk together flours, salt, baking powder, and all spices
- In a separate bowl, cream butter with both sugars until light and fluffy
- Beat in eggs one at a time
- Stir in vanilla and molasses
- Gradually add dry ingredients alternating with buttermilk, mixing until just combined
- Prepare the Frosting:
- Beat butter, cream cheese, and mascarpone until light and fluffy
- Gradually add sifted powdered sugar
- Mix in vanilla, milk, and salt until smooth and creamy
- Beat until stiff peaks form
- Bake:
- Divide batter evenly between prepared pans
- Bake for 22 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ean
- Cool in pans for 10 minutes
- Remove from pans and cool completely on wire racks
- Assembly:
- Level each cake layer if needed
- Place first layer on cake board
- Spread cranberry jam and frosting between each layer
- Create a crumb coat and chill
- Apply final coat of frosting in a smooth finish
- Create dripping snow effect on each tier
- Stack tiers using appropriate support
- Decoration:
- Add gingerbread decorations
- Pipe snowflakes and details
- Place sugar flowers and stars
- Add final touches with edible glitter or pearl dust
Storage: Keep refrigerated for up to 5 days. Bring to room temperature before serving.
Notes: For best results, make gingerbread decorations in advance. Ensure all tiers are properly supported with cake dowels.
